How Does Augmented Reality Affect the Real Estate Industry?

January 28 2019

lwolf how ar affects real estate industryVirtual reality has been a big buzzword in real estate for the last few years because it enables people to tour a space remotely. But it might soon be taking the back seat to augmented reality.

Augmented reality, which takes images from the real world and layers 3D models over top for a much more real experience, has been making a big splash in the real estate industry. In fact, one of the big trends we saw late in 2018 was the development of AR apps specifically for real estate use.
